SPAN 564 - Food in Spanish American History and Culture

Credits: 3

Traces the sociocultural significance of crops such as chocolate, corn, sugar, and potato in Spanish America, developing themes including race, class, health, commerce, and agriculture. Cultural texts illustrate the role of food across history from the pre-Hispanic era to the present. Develops cultural awareness, critical thinking, communication, and research skills.
